About the game
What you do in a play session
Qui‑Quitanda: More Fruits adds a splash of extra flavor to the already fun cooperative card game that is the base of Qui‑Quitanda. The expansion introduces three new fruit cards – avocado, mango and peach – expanding the possible combinations while keeping the pattern‑recognition mechanic that makes the game so addictive. Players, from 1 to 4, receive cards and try to form matching pairs or sequences of the same fruit, but now with more variety, which demands attention and strategy to avoid losing points. The deck is shuffled with the original cards, so the experience remains the same: quick, light and perfect for 10‑minute sessions. The expansion does not bring new rules, only more card options, so anyone who knows the base game can dive in immediately. It’s a perfect add‑on for those who love short, cooperative games with a touch of humor, especially for kids who love colorful fruits and simple challenges. If you already have the original version, the More Fruits expansion is a practical way to extend the fun without complications.

Frequently Asked Questions
Quick answers before you buy
How many players can play?
1 to 4 players can play.
How long does a game last?
A game lasts about 10 minutes.
Is the game cooperative or competitive?
It is a cooperative game, everyone plays together against the game.
What components are included in the expansion?
Additional fruit cards, a mixed deck, and score markers.
Do I need the base game to play the expansion?
Yes, the expansion only works with the base game.
What is the difficulty level?
Easy, suitable for kids and adults.
Is it suitable for young children?
Yes, it is simple and quick, perfect for children.
